Wrong Fuel Advice:
- Unleaded in a Diesel Car? Diesel in a Petrol Car? Wrong Fuel in Car?
- Do not start up the vehicle (even if it's simply to move your vehicle off of the dispenser). Leaving the mixed fuel in the tank and from vulnerable fuel system workings will lessen the likelihood of harm to your car.

Ordinary Wrong Fuel Warning signs:
Here is a list of commonplace wrong fuel symptoms or signs:
- Loss in engine power
- Vehicle conking out, jumping or coughing
- Trouble starting the car
- Excessive fumes

Engine Contaminated with Water - It is imperative that the tank and the whole system be drained completely. It causes the engine to rev up, jolt or splutter when you accelerate, and can ultimately rust your fuel system. This typically occurs to boats ultimately because of the jerry cans utilized in filling the tanks which were not completely checked for water left. Diesel Tank with AdBlue - This contaminant can be added by mistake or intentionally. This generally occurs because vehicle owners lack understanding about AdBlue. AdBlue isn't a fuel additive, it's a liquid that reduces harmful emissions from the exhaust, and it is supposed to go in a special tank reserved for the purpose. Old fuel unused for a long time - Another service we readily provide is drainage of old fuel. People might believe that fuel can't go bad, that when stored it can last for years on end, but that just is not true. Fuel degrades after a while. The more it has degraded the more damage it can possibly cause on your engine. Do not be tricked if your vehicle runs fine on degraded fuel. It is a disaster waiting to take place.
